MEG is made out of composed of a rigid core combined with a decorative surface.

MEG is made of celluloid fiber layers impregnated with thermosetting phenolic resins and one or two aesthetic layers impregnated with aminoplastic resins.
MEG is available both in the standard and in the fire retardant versions (B – s1 d0). MEG is compliant with quality standards of the EN 438:2016 – part 6.

MEG is a durable self-supporting material with high technical performance and a decorative surface which creates an unexpected and pleasant visual effect.

The specific compactness of MEG ensures an excellent combination of mechanical characteristics such as impact resistance and flexural strength. The panel’s homogeneity and its high density ensure high tightness for mechanical fixing elements such as screws, rivets, etc.

MEG remains exposed to sunlight and atmospheric conditions maintaining its characteristics.

The natural variations of temperature and humidity do not affect the physical properties of MEG. It is resistant to extreme climatic shock; climatic changes (such as sudden changes in temperature from -30°C to +70°C and air that from being very dry reaches 90% relative humidity) do not have any effect on the panels properties and appearance.
The action of anthropogenic pollutant gases and/or acid rain on MEG is negligible.
Neither the flaking of the decorative layer, nor its delamination from the core does not occur.

Ventilated façade

Covering façades with MEG panels offers a number of advantages in terms of protection from humidity and energy savings, using the benefits of creating a ventilated façade that also acts as rainscreen.

The principle on which the ventilated façade is based on is the creation of a chamber of moving air between the covered wall and the external cover. This air chamber allows air to flow with a “chimney effect”, i.e. an air current directed upwards as a result of the different density of cold air and hot air. There are two main aims to this:

  • keeping the covered wall and the panel dry all the time (avoiding condensation) in the winter;
  • dispersing the heat irradiated from the external cover in the summer.

Rainscreen

The benefits arising from using a rainscreen made with MEG panels lie in the fact that this screen protects against pouring rain and against moisture seepage, so that there is ventilation in the chamber between the cover and the wall, behind the screen.

By actively contributing to improving the thermoenergetic performance of the outer walls the screen also has positive effects on the energy efficiency of the building as a whole.

Sunscreen

The use of MEG panels to make a shadingsystem is aimed mainly at achieving a reduction in the overheating of buildings in excessively sunny or hot periods. Increases in internal temperatures lead to the use of air conditioning systems, which is an expensive solution subject of much debate, in view of its negative effect on the environment (emission of greenhouse gases).

Usually at the peak of summer the high solar irradiation is mainly blocked by the shading device, which reflects or absorbs it, acting as a barrier against excessive heat.

In winter time the incident light (from the sun that is low on the horizon) is not affected by a sunscreen. The shading in this case is weak be-cause of the space between the slats (if the shading device has been installed in its traditional orientation, with horizontal slats).
